Rayner Urges 1.5 M Homes Target Amid 400k Shortfall

Story summary
  • Housing secretary Angela Rayner is pushing the Labour manifesto goal of 1.5 million homes by 2029.
  • Only about 400,000 net new homes have been built, leaving a large gap.
  • Rising raw-material costs, skills shortages and higher mortgage rates after the war in Iran are hindering progress.
  • Labour’s relaxed planning rules, extra planning officers and reliance on private-sector subsidies have not cleared backlogs or eased local opposition.
